Methods research for evaluation of the uniqueity of civil architectural examples: the sample of Malatya

Abstract (EN)

Civil architectural structures are in the process of change and transformation in Malatya as in many parts of Anatolia. In this process, historical buildings are destroyed due to factors such as changing socio-cultural environment, technology and habits, and cannot respond to the needs and conditions of the period, or cultural heritage values continue to exist by being damaged as a result of interventions and practices such as repair, restoration and re-functioning. The changes taking place in historical buildings that contain these negative features are also seen in the examples of civil architecture in the urban area in Malatya. These changes cause the loss of some of the historical buildings completely and the loss of their authentic qualities for some of them. In the study prepared by addressing this problem, it is aimed to develop a method by using Fuzzy Logic and AHP system in order to evaluate the authenticity of the civil architectural examples located in the traditional texture pieces in Malatya and to protect these structures. With the authenticity evaluation model developed with a systematic fiction, it is aimed to determine the authenticity of the buildings numerically and proportionally, and this system is intended to be used comfortably in other buildings and areas. The method developed has been tested on Malatya traditional residences. In the fifth chapter, first of all, the geographical, physical and historical features of Malatya, which is the field of study, are mentioned. In this context, evaluated in terms of authenticity; Building catalogs have been created by taking the surveys of 33 buildings about the examples of civil architecture that form the traditional texture pieces in Malatya urban area. Afterwards, 9 traditional houses were selected from among the 20 traditional houses whose surveys were taken and whose building catalogs were concentrated in Yakınca Neighborhood of Yeşilyurt district of Malatya. The authenticity of these traditional dwellings was evaluated with the authenticity assessment model created using Fuzzy Logic and Analytical Hierarchy Process (AHP) methods. In addition, the authenticity analyzes of 4 traditional houses, which are located in the center of Yeşilyurt district, among the 5 traditional houses whose surveys were taken and the building catalog was created, were made in the light of the developed model. Among the 8 traditional houses, which are an important part of the civil architectural identity in the city center of Malatya and which continue to exist today after the restoration works, whose surveys were taken and the building catalog was created, 4 traditional houses were analyzed and evaluated in the light of the authenticity evaluation model. The sixth part of the thesis consists of the evaluation and conclusion of the information and analyzes made in the other five chapters. The data obtained in this sense have shown that traditional residences in Yakınca Neighborhood t in Yeşilyurt district preserve their authenticity to a great extent. It has been observed that the traditional residences in Yeşilyurt district center are not as authentic as the traditional residences in Yakınca Neighborhood, but still preserve their authenticity well. Looking at the traditional houses in the city center of Malatya that have survived to the present day with various interventions, it is determined that these structures have lost their authenticity to a great extent. In this context, in the light of the field studies and the data obtained from the authenticity assessment model during the process, it has been revealed that every conscious or unconscious intervention applied to the structures greatly damages the authenticity. It has been understood that practices such as street rehabilitation, restoration, re-functioning and landscaping damage the authenticity of the buildings. From this point of view, about the originality assessment model developed by using Fuzzy Logic and Analytical Hierarchy Process (AHP) analysis method for the subject of study and other field studies; Suggestions have been made regarding the operation systematic and setup such as originality criteria, value ranges, data rule table. In addition, as a result of the data, suggestions were made to preserve all civil architecture examples, especially the traditional houses in Malatya, with their original qualities.
